Description
Begin your adventure with a drive to Sólheimajökull glacier. Once you arrive, get equipped with all the necessary gear for a safe and exciting glacier hike. Led by experienced guides, walk across the glacier’s dramatic ice formations, navigating crevasses and exploring the glacier’s stunning features. During the hike, learn fascinating insights about the glacier’s history and its significance to Iceland's environment.
In addition to Sólheimajökull, your South Coast adventure includes stops at some of Iceland's most breathtaking natural sites. Visit the majestic Seljalandsfoss waterfall, where you can walk behind the cascading water for a unique perspective. Stop at the powerful Skógafoss waterfall, a stunning curtain of water that often reveals vibrant rainbows on sunny days.
Along the way, explore the black sand beaches of Reynisfjara, with its dramatic basalt columns and roaring Atlantic waves, and admire the picturesque cliffs and sea stacks near Vík, Iceland’s southernmost village.
